That 200W limit is Australia-wide (enshrined in the Australian
Road Rules).

When did that happen?


Earlier, rather than later IIRC. The earliest copy I've got is
2008, but it was there before then.


I thought is was 200 watts in NSW, but 250 watts in some other states
with victoria also requiring tha it didn't work unless the pedals were
turning. Perhaps that story from TimC about broken pedi-cabs was years ago.
